All posts

Database Data Masking Lean: A Practical Guide for Secure Development

Data security and privacy are at the core of every development team’s workflow. Yet, balancing security and efficiency often feels like a constant push and pull. Database data masking offers an effective solution, but traditional approaches can quickly become bloated with complexity. Enter Database Data Masking Lean: a streamlined, efficient way to implement masking without unnecessary overhead. This article explores how to achieve data masking the lean way—focusing on simplicity, speed, and ac

Free White Paper

Database Masking Policies + VNC Secure Access: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

Data security and privacy are at the core of every development team’s workflow. Yet, balancing security and efficiency often feels like a constant push and pull. Database data masking offers an effective solution, but traditional approaches can quickly become bloated with complexity. Enter Database Data Masking Lean: a streamlined, efficient way to implement masking without unnecessary overhead.

This article explores how to achieve data masking the lean way—focusing on simplicity, speed, and accuracy—while ensuring your development and testing environments remain secure and compliant.


What Is Database Data Masking Lean?

Database data masking lean is the practice of applying masking techniques to sensitive data in a way that minimizes complexity. While traditional data masking involves processes that can get bogged down by rules, redundant transformations, and unnecessary tools, a lean approach focuses on:

  • Simplicity: Mask what’s necessary, when it’s necessary—without overcomplicating workflows.
  • Speed: Prioritize tools and processes that enable masking in real-time development and testing environments.
  • Precision: Ensure the masked data retains its structure and utility, enabling accurate testing while maintaining security.

Why Database Data Masking Matters

Masking sensitive data is more than just a compliance checkbox. It reduces operational risk, protects sensitive customer information, and ensures environments similar to production are still safe from breaches. Without effective data masking, developers and testers are exposed to raw production data—an unacceptable risk in most modern workflows.

The lean approach ensures masking policies are effective without hindering development speed or introducing unnecessary overhead into the process.

Continue reading? Get the full guide.

Database Masking Policies + VNC Secure Access: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

Key Benefits of Going Lean with Data Masking

  1. Agility in Development and Testing
    Teams can move faster when masking becomes part of their automated workflow. Lean processes integrate masking straight into pipelines, allowing users to test changes safely without downtime.
  2. Precision in Security
    Lean database data masking retains the realism of data without exposing sensitive content. For example, you might mask credit card numbers by transforming real numbers into structurally-valid test versions while removing identifying information.
  3. Cost-Efficiency
    Overcomplicated masking systems can add unnecessary expense and resource strain. A lean approach cuts out excess, focusing on effective tools and practices.

How to Implement Lean Database Masking

1. Define Clear Masking Policies

Clarity is essential. Identify the sensitive elements in your database, such as names, Social Security numbers, or payment information. Determine where masking is necessary and where raw data can safely remain.

2. Use Automated Masking Tools

Manually masking data can create bottlenecks. Modern tools like Hoop.dev enable configurable, automated masking workflows that align with lean principles. Solutions like these can seamlessly integrate into your DevOps process with minimal setup.

3. Mask Early in the Workflow

Masking should occur as close to data extraction as possible. For instance, mask production data when it’s moved into staging or testing environments. Automating this step ensures no sensitive information slips through.

4. Ensure Reproducibility Across Environments

Masked data needs to behave consistently across environments. Ensure fields like IDs, dates, or phone numbers remain logically valid while being anonymized. Reproducibility allows your tests to reflect real-world scenarios.

5. Monitor and Refine Masking Rules

As database schemas evolve, so should your masking rules. Regularly audit and refine them to align with new security or compliance requirements.


Common Pitfalls in Data Masking (and How to Avoid Them)

  1. Masking Too Much
    Over-masking eliminates meaningful insights during testing. Mask only the parts of the data that need protection while leaving non-sensitive fields untouched.
  2. Ignoring Performance
    Bloated masking workflows can bog down pipelines. Lean masking ensures performance is minimally impacted.
  3. Failing to Track Changes
    Data grows, and schemas change. Failing to monitor how new fields impact masking policies can leave sensitive data exposed.

Streamline Database Data Masking with Hoop.dev

By applying lean principles to database data masking, it's possible to achieve a balance between security and efficiency. Tools like Hoop.dev support these practices by allowing teams to see live results almost instantly. With streamlined workflows designed for fast integration into your current stack, you can mask your sensitive data with confidence and keep your projects moving without delays.

Optimize the way you manage sensitive data today. Visit Hoop.dev to implement database data masking lean in minutes. Streamlined workflows, secure environments, and peace of mind start here.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ts